Plumbing modern technology 101, the initial program, describes the fundamental of the plumbing trade. The objective of this initial training course is to show trainees the basics of the trade or to acquaint house owners with some do-it-yourself techniques.
Many of the issues resolved in this very first of the plumbing programs are those that will turn up virtually each day in a plumbing professionals work life. These consist of the system that supplies a property or business building with water, soldering, vents and also drains, setup of plumbing relevant fixtures as well as fixing of the same.
The specifics of the course consist of a look at fundamental plumbing safety and security suggestions and also familiarization with the lingo and fundamental regards to the plumbing trade. Soldering is an integral part of this plumbing course also.
After this lesson each trainee need to be able to choose the appropriate soldering materials, tidy the metals to get them all set for soldering, prepare the joint and solder a tubing link the proper as well as secure way.
Water solution becomes part of this basic program products and training. Trainees find out the layout of a house or business cellar, the ins and outs of selecting the ideal products and the appropriate place of the needed equipment.
Trainees discover to mount a drain, in addition to an air flow and also waste system. They also find out about setting up components in these on-line plumbing training courses.

Things You Should Know About Plumbing


Plumbing is often one of the most overlooked systems both in high-rise buildings and residential apartment blocks. Fixing a leaky faucet or a running toilet in your own house is one thing, but if you own a company that operates in the property management sector, plumbing issues can have grave effects both from a financial and business standpoint.



Whether you manage schools, office building, apartment blocks or healthcare facilities, you will not be spared by the occasional plumbing issue occurring and filling your inbox with complaints. And for good reason – faulty plumbing systems can affect the property in many ways, from permeating the building with unpleasant smells, helping mold develop in certain places by creating moisture, to degrading the overall structural integrity of the building.


Automatic Leaks Detector


Taps, sinks, pipes, and other items may not last forever and may eventually weaken and start leaking. Some property managers let pipes stay for long after they have proven in disrepair, so eventually installing new ones at some point is essential. Assess the damages that the pipes and sinks have suffered and, if the situation calls of it, replace them with brand new ones. From a business standpoint, it is cheaper to replace old pipes than completely renovating the interior in the aftermath of a water-related accident. You can ask a professional plumber to inspect your water system and upgrade where necessary. Consider installing the latest systems which can detect leaks in property.



Moreover, keep in mind that the piping infrastructure in the United States is aging rapidly. In 2017, the average age of most pipes in the country was around 47 years old. The situation is worse in in New York and Philadelphia, where the pipes are pushing 70. Therefore, ensuring that the building has a working plumbing is vital.


Water Pressure


Water pressure is another plumbing aspect that experts should notice. Typically, in your average household, the water pressure should be under 80 psi.



The situation changes when it comes to bigger structures, such as high-rises or other public buildings. Buildings which are higher than eight stories require pumps, which transport the H2O into water tanks on the highest floor. This system is designed to ensure that water is distributed equally amongst all floors without sacrificing the level of water pressure.



On the other hand, high water pressure is one of the main causes of water-related accidents in all types of buildings, especially in smart homes. Moreover, since plumbing and construction technology has advanced, damages caused by flooding are even more expensive to repair.


Submeter


When it comes to large buildings like high-rises, submetering is the most practical approach. A submeter is an intricate system that allows landlords, condominium associations, landlords or other legal entities that manage buildings to charge tenants for individual consumption.



A study ordered by GE Sales Development Retail and Property Management and conducted by Lou Mane shows that submetering is the most practical approach regarding consumption measurement.


Prevention


As always, taking preventive measures is cheaper than handling the problems right after they occur. One way to prevent any plumbing accidents is to ensure that everything is correctly installed. Loose pipes or improper installation of plumbing traps for urinals are two of the most common causes of damage to the building. That is why regular retightening and check-ups are important to perform.



The same thing applies to toilets. If you are receiving complaints about broken toilets, it is cheaper on the long run to just replace them than doing shoddy patch-up works.
